Write the equation of the line that passes through (4,-3) and (8,-12)

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

(4 , -3)   ;  (8 , -12)

Slope =\dfrac{y_{2}-y_{1}}{x_{2}-x_{1}}\\\\=\dfrac{-12-[-3]}{8-4}\\\\=\dfrac{-12+3}{4}\\\\=\dfrac{-9}{4}

m = -9/4 ; (4 , -3)

y - y_{1}= m(x -x_{1}\\\\y - [-3]= \dfrac{-9}{4}(x -4)\\\\\\y + 3 = \dfrac{-9}{4}x -4*\dfrac{-9}{4}\\\\\\y + 3 =\dfrac{-9}{4}x+9\\\\\\y = \dfrac{-9}{4}x+9-3\\\\y=\dfrac{-9}{4}x+6
